Meet Anderson, a sweet, handsome, buff-colored Tabby boy with round, amber eyes and gentle disposition. This little cutie was crying outside one of our adopter's bedroom windows, in a rain storm. He was very fearful, at first, but he's transformed into a affectionate, inquisitive, loving, playful and highly-social lap cat. His tail is usually straight up, like an antennae and he purrs upon contact! I can now pick him up from sitting or standing, and hold him in my arms where he kind of "melts" into me. Basically, he likes to be held like a baby and will give you gentle kisses on your nose or face. He's always curious to inspect what you have in your hands and wants to be in the same room with his human(s). Kittens rely on each other for emotional support and continued social and behavioral development. For example: another kitten or cat will teach them when they're playing too rough or biting too hard. Plus, cats and kittens get very lonely when you're not at home! Having a playmate will keep them happier, healthier and out of trouble. **We offer a discount when adopting a pair!
